The PCM510xA requires the synchronization of LRCK and system clock, but does not need a specific phase
relation between LRCK and system clock.
If the relationship between LRCK and system clock changes more than ±5 SCK, internal operation (using an
onchip oscillator) is initialized within one sample period and analog outputs are forced to the bipolar zero level
until resynchronization between LRCK and system clock is completed.
If the relationship between LRCK and BCK are invalid more than 4 LRCK periods, internal operation (using an
onchip oscillator) is initialized within one sample period and analog outputs are forced to the bipolar zero level
until resynchronization between LRCK and BCK is completed.
9.3.2.2 PCM Audio Data Formats
The PCM510xA supports industry-standard audio data formats, including standard I
2
S and left-justified. Data
formats are selected using the FMT (pin 16), Low for I
2
S, and High for Left-justified. All formats require binary
twos-complement, MSB-first audio data; up to 32-bit audio data is accepted.
